The recent study dealt with the biography of the world, the speaker of the people of Andalusia, Qasim bin Asbagh Al -Bayani, Imam Al -Hafiz grew up in his scientific families, preserved for men, proportions, hadiths and knowledge in science, and his family was from the scholars and opinion, and through that he became one of the imams of the hadith, Hafiz, Makhtar, and classified, and he had several books and books, elders and students, and he had trips in Morocco (374 AH/887 AD), which helped him to gain knowledge and knowledge and see many sciences and works, so he classified in (Sunan), a good book, and in (The Rulings of the Qur’an), and he has the book (Al -Mujtaba), at the chapters of the book of Ibn Al -Jaroud, the book (Virtues of Quraysh), the book (The copyist and the transcriber), and the book (The Words of the Hadith of Malik bin Anas), And the book (Genealogy is very good and good), as well as his interest in translation in his era, so he was truly from the elders of the people of Andalusia, prominent in knowledge and science, knowing men and proportions, Qasim bin Asbagh, may God have mercy on him, died in the year (340 AH/951AD).
